Type
ORACLE
Validation date
2024-07-01 04:56: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01616,
    "usd": 0.01738
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00013E08E188C76D80BCB89EC10997D2FC11DC5E618F794A23E07C764AC58486EF69

Previous signature

8F91835ACE24FB3993A515EB78522130376FF2FDC63DAD6B7E05B4B5442BF423DD7CAE01EF8C590AB9A653F92EB416D02C4F4DD36C5476A0E1503986C656F80B

Origin signature

30460221009D16BBF14484E9FF4AF9A8B6A7234E206A77C62385BF55287BA315DA6E635F24022100F0E8ED4387FD98BC36F6C9DB6519D4BAF26383F3D88C3CDCAEB153EEA5DC89E3

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

00BAE3998A2EFD5E72D0B1C0054E1771B03436989A1822DB1FD3740C9598FCAA71

Coordinator signature

BA5C7E3CBBEA545C2B3D31C53DF47B7C8BE85CE9F64BE9514626C7BA34E27849C643C07EA53D525ABCC7D3B12485DA30AEE641AB4180364A0BAB1C667D7B9704

Validator #1 public key

0001AD128AAE351A4BBC1153FDF8E5BBC27A9B30C336BC60004465963E1964A6145B

Validator #1 signature

CBA50AFC147F688495299FF156F655E9CD687110E233B6F70665F34FC191DFE17D399B35CEA6DFB7816AE631659DF158C0AD2FD1F05E2405FCF3F50BD172E40B

Validator #2 public key

0001F6081DDC1AC8BCE9CC8727A38B5A8A449BA45DFD746D0FD412006309825D0D79

Validator #2 signature

A5CEB2F39EE49D5B4F3C584656E53E16DC5860835A32389296410D6B15B2EAE32A22E0EB555EDE1663C94D8B17AC842142DFEC05B2C872B69981D62290535303